Landscape grading and resloping include reshaping the terrain to enhance drain, avoid erosion, and create aesthetically attractive outside areas. Proper grading directs water away from structures, reduces pooling, and supports healthy plant growth. The process begins with evaluating the existing topography, soil type, and desired water circulation. Heavy machinery or hand grading may be utilized to adjust slopes, level areas for lawns, and create functional areas such as balconies or sidewalks. Resloping likewise supports long-term landscape health by preventing soil erosion, lowering stress on plants, and keeping proper drain. Well-executed grading guarantees structural stability, boosts visual appeal, and secures the residential or commercial property from water-related damage
